[英]How to use ngClass in Angular
我在 angular 中有以下代碼,以顯示帶有ngClass
和class
的圖標:我必須顯示的是如果圖標有文本Emergency
或Critical
或Alert
或Error
,它必須使用 ZA2F2ED4F8EBC2CBB4C21A29DZ 目前我的 ngClass 沒有按預期工作。 請幫忙。 提前致謝。
問題來自 class 名稱。 它應該是單引號。 我還稍微更改了代碼。
<i class="icon warning status-indicator warning statusIcon " [ngClass]="{ 'warning': (alarmType === ('ucmgmt.onPremError.emergency' | translate) || alarmType === ('ucmgmt.onPremError.critical' | translate) || alarmType === ('common.alert' | translate) || alarmType === ('ucmgmt.onPremError.error' | translate)), 'danger': alarmType === ('ucmgmt.onPremError.warning' | translate), 'info': alarmType === ('ucmgmt.onPremError.info' | translate) }"></i>
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.